Softline unveils mobile business apps

By Rayhaan Joseph
Johannesburg, 05 Nov 2012

Business and accounting software company Softline Pastel has gone mobile.

The company last week rolled out mobile business applications for the accounting, marketing, payroll and personal finance needs of a business.

Pastel My Payroll

Pastel My Payroll Online is an online payroll solution offering businesses payroll administration, leave application and tracking functionality. "Ease-of-use was a key consideration when designing My Payroll Online," said Karen Schmikl, business manager for Sage Online Payroll in SA.

"Legislation compliance is built-in. Our priority was make legislation easy." The solution is aimed at small business owners, Schmikl said, adding that a gap existed in the payroll market for a straightforward solution with limited functionalities.

The application is cloud-based, meaning there is no installation of software. As far as implementation is concerned, all fields and parameters are pre-defined for loading and immediate use.

Pastel My Webspace

"Pastel My Webspace is an online marketing platform for small businesses," according to Claude Chesselet, director at IronTree Internet Services.

"The solution is a cloud-based, online marketing machine that includes a built-in Web site and mobile site. It enables users to manage all aspects of their online presence."

Pastel My Webspace allows companies to create marketing campaigns and track and manage these campaigns. The solution has links to social media and also features built-in search engine optimisation.

Pastel My Business

Pastel My Business Online is an accounting program designed specifically for the small business owner. The system allows users to manage customers, suppliers and inventory items and keeps track of sales and purchases.

Transactions can be mapped to automatically assign the correct accounts and the solution comes with a list of reports in order to symplify the creation of month-end management packs.
